Understanding Cataract Surgical Treatment Process



Exploring the steps associated with cataract surgical treatment can help alleviate any kind of anxiousness or unpredictability you may have about the treatment. Cataract surgical treatment is a typical and highly successful procedure that entails getting rid of the over cast lens in your eye and changing it with a clear synthetic lens.

When the cataract is eliminated, the artificial lens will be put in its location. The whole surgery generally takes around 15-30 minutes per eye and is generally done one eye each time.

After the surgical treatment, you may experience some light pain or obscured vision, yet this is normal and must enhance as your eye heals.

Post-Operative Treatment Tips



After cataract surgical treatment, supplying proper post-operative care is essential for your enjoyed one's recuperation. Ensure they put on the protective guard over their eye as advised by the medical professional. Help them provide recommended eye declines and medicines on schedule to prevent infection and aid recovery.

Motivate your loved one to stay clear of touching or massaging their eyes, as this can cause issues. Assist them in adhering to any kind of constraints on flexing, lifting hefty objects, or participating in arduous activities to stop pressure on the eyes. Maintain the eye area clean and completely dry, staying clear of water or soap straight in the eyes. Motivate your enjoyed one to put on sunglasses to safeguard their eyes from bright light and glare throughout the recovery process. Be patient and supportive as they recover, providing aid with daily tasks as required.
